Front downforce and rear downforce create center lift...
The chassis will arch , but it is definitely not caused by lift as I understand the term. The rear wheels are trying to drive past the fronts and the front wing provided enough downforce to prevent a wheel stand and the tubes arched to the point of failure. Dixon said in a post crash interview that the car only had 50 passes on it. He seemed O.K. , but Man.......what a ride !
